Company Overview

Issued by Gladstone Investment Corporation, the Gladstone Investment Co. 5.00% Notes due 2026 (NASDAQ: GAINN) are senior unsecured debt securities maturing on March 1, 2026. These notes carry a fixed interest rate of 5.00% per annum, with interest payable quarterly. They rank equally with all existing and future senior unsecured indebtedness of the company and are governed by a standard indenture.

Gladstone Investment Corporation is a closed-end business development company (BDC) that provides debt and equity financing to lower middle-market businesses across the United States. Its portfolio encompasses a diverse range of industries, including manufacturing, business services, healthcare, technology and consumer products. The company operates under the Investment Company Act of 1940 and is externally managed by Gladstone Management Corporation, which handles sourcing, structuring and monitoring of investments.

Proceeds from the 5.00% Notes due 2026 are being used for general corporate purposes, including funding new and existing portfolio investments, refinancing debt and supporting working capital needs. Listed on the Nasdaq Global Market under the ticker GAINN, these notes offer investors exposure to a diversified portfolio of U.S. private-market financings, backed by the long-standing platform and investment expertise of the Gladstone organization.
